Sainsbury's Nectar PickyBits Deal: Save on Snacks

Sainsbury's has launched a new deal for Nectar cardholders, offering significant savings on PickyBits snack boxes. The promotion, which runs until further notice, allows customers to purchase selected PickyBits products at a reduced price, with discounts reaching up to 40% off the regular retail price.

What Is the PickyBits Deal?

The offer applies to a range of PickyBits snack boxes, including the popular PickyBits Original and PickyBits Variety packs. Normally priced at £3.50, Nectar members can now buy them for £2.10 each, saving £1.40 per box. The deal is available in-store and online, with no limit on the number of boxes per transaction.

How to Claim the Discount

To benefit from the offer, customers must scan their Nectar card at the checkout or log into their Nectar account when shopping online. The discount is applied automatically, so no coupons or codes are required. According to Sainsbury's, the promotion is part of its ongoing commitment to providing value for loyal customers.

Comparison With Other Supermarkets

Similar snack boxes at Tesco and Asda are priced around £3.00 to £3.50, making Sainsbury's Nectar offer competitive. However, the discount is exclusive to Nectar members, incentivizing shoppers to sign up for the loyalty program. Sainsbury's has not announced an end date for the promotion, but advises customers to check their Nectar app for updates.
